St. Croix County borders Washington County, Barron County, Dunn County, and Polk County. Crews routinely work across a county line without it changing anything legally: a move from St. Croix County into any of those is still an intrastate Wisconsin move under the same operating authority. What it can change is the bill, because most companies put drive time on the clock.

St. Croix County is a border county — its neighbours include Washington County, MN. Worth knowing before you compare quotes, because a mover licensed only for Wisconsin intrastate work is not licensed to carry your household goods across that line, however short the drive, and the valuation options you must be offered differ between the two.

Licensing for a St. Croix County move

A local household-goods move that stays inside Wisconsin is an intrastate move, regulated at the state level where Wisconsin requires operating authority; any move that crosses a state line needs a federal USDOT number with household-goods authority. You can verify any mover's USDOT status yourself on the FMCSA SAFER system before you sign.

Because St. Croix Countyis a border county, the licence question is a live one here rather than a formality — confirm which authority your mover holds for the move you're actually making, not the one they usually do.

When is the cheapest time to move in St. Croix County?

May through September is peak; winter moves are cheaper but weather-dependent, so keep a flexible date around snow and ice.

Do I need an interstate mover for a move inside St. Croix County?

No — a move that starts and ends inside St. Croix County is intrastate, and Wisconsin authority covers it. But St. Croix County borders Washington County, MN, so a short move across that line is a federally regulated interstate move requiring a USDOT number with household-goods authority. Ask which one your move is before you compare quotes; the two are priced and regulated differently.
